Are scholarships available?
JADLC participates in Florida’s Voluntary Pre-Kindergarten Education Program, also known as VPK. In addition, JADLC accepts vouchers from the Jacksonville Children's Commission and Episcopal Children's Services. Families of Full Time Preschool students with membership at First Baptist Church of Jacksonville will receive a $500 annual discount towards tuition.
Will FBJA offer enrichment activities?
Yes! We offer an exciting range of afternoon Enrichment opportunities including private music instruction, pottery/art, martial arts, ballet and tap, gymnastics, and fitness for preschoolers. All full time students will enjoy our daily specials which include library, special art/music, Chapel, Spanish, Share Day, cooking, gardening, technology, and missions.
